The Russian Ministry of Defense confirmed the death of the missile cruiser "Moskva" - the flagship of the Black Sea Fleet sank while trying to tow it to Sevastopol after a fire that occurred yesterday near Zmeiny Island. This is the official version. Rumors about flooding circulated a day ago. Moreover, presumably, the cause was an enemy missile strike. In Kyiv they insist that these were two hits by the Ukrainian Neptune. The last rank 750 ship in the Black Sea Fleet off the coast of Odessa performed a headquarters function and also provided air cover for the group thanks to air defense systems. The Western magazine Forbes valued the lost cruiser at $XNUMX million.

Data on the presence of losses or injuries among the crew during the fire is not disclosed.
